Well, yes. However, you'll note that I said _Technic_ set.

Of course!  It was Jon Wilson who introduced the 5571 Model Team set.

So the 5571 is a lot larger overall. But, well, it's model
team. Surely we all agree that Technic is far superior. :)

Certainly.  However I still had a good time assembling the 5571 Black
Cat.  It is very well designed in my opinion, with a lot of "clever"
design solutions which gave me much inspiration.  I also like the use of
various colours in the chassis which gives it a more "textured" look.

But when it comes to technic functions, the 5571 is kinda daft.
Reinhard Beneke has done a great job of "Technicifying" the 5571 at:

    http://www-public.tu-bs.de:8080/~rbeneke/lego/mod_team/mod_team.html
